North Melbourne’s Marley Williams is under investigation following an alleged incident at a Melbourne nightspot, reports AFL.com.au.
The Kangaroos are looking into details surrounding last weekend which saw the defender issued with an infringement notice for being drunk in a public place.
It is understood that police were called to the Albion Rooftop in South Melbourne to deal with an incident involving 25-year-old Williams.
The former Collingwood half-back was found guilty of grievous bodily harm after another nightclub altercation back in 2014 but avoided jail, receiving a 12-month suspended sentence.
Williams played all 22 games for North in 2018, taking his overall AFL games tally to 103.
